MS sending out mail with no rdns?

Jun 10 09:20:20 cust-mta01 postfix/smtpd[8137]: NOQUEUE: reject: RCPT from unknown[40.92.62.80]: 554 5.7.1 Client host rejected: cannot find your reverse hostname, [40.92.62.80]; from=<[email protected]> to=<x@xxxxxx> proto=ESMTP
helo=<AUS01-SY4-obe.outbound.protection.outlook.com>
This is probably something that you wouldn't miss. Outlook.com and hotmail.com accounts (most likely created by bots)
are being used to spam massively for the last couple of days/weeks.

these are confirmed legitimate emails being affected by MS not have rdns on those servers, we will not whitelist, there are many Australian ISP/ASP's being affected, its been discussed over several days.
